Jessie Mae Hemphill & Family received a Blues Trail Marker on April 8th 2011 at 4pm in Senatobia MS at Senatobia Memorial Cemetery on Hwy 51 South.

Alan Lomax Archive Repatriation will take place in Como, MS on Feb 3rd 2012 at the Como Public Library at 4pm.
